Understanding Tea Types and Their Steeping Preferences

Understanding Tea Types and Their Steeping Preferences

The art of tea steeping involves more than just pouring hot water over leaves; it’s a precise dance between temperature, time, and tea type. A comprehensive tea steeping time chart is essential for extracting the optimal flavor, aroma, and health benefits from each variety. Herbal drinks and functional beverages, often perceived as natural energy drinks, are not one-size-fits-all affairs. Each herb or blend has unique characteristics that dictate its ideal steeping window. For instance, delicate herbal teas like chamomile may require a shorter steep time of 2-3 minutes to prevent bitterness, while robust black teas such as Assam might need up to 5 minutes for full flavor development.

Consider the chemical composition and origin of the tea leaves. Caffeine levels, tannin content, and the presence of delicate volatile oils all play roles in determining the ideal steeping duration. Green teas, rich in catechins, often benefit from lower temperatures (around 160°F or 71°C) and shorter steeps (2-3 minutes) to avoid bitterness and preserve antioxidants. Conversely, oolong teas, with their complex mix of black and green tea compounds, can withstand longer steeping times (4-5 minutes) at slightly higher temperatures (175-195°F or 80-91°C).

Factors Influencing Ideal Steep Time: A Comprehensive Chart

The ideal steeping time for tea is a delicate balance influenced by various factors, transforming a simple brewing process into an art form. This comprehensive chart delves into these variables, empowering tea enthusiasts to unlock the full potential of their brews and explore the world of functional beverages, herbal drinks, and natural energy boosters.

Temperature: The water temperature significantly impacts extraction rates. For black teas, aim for boiling water (around 212°F/100°C), allowing for robust flavors and aromas. Herbs and lighter teas, however, benefit from lower temperatures, such as 175-185°F (79-85°C), to prevent bitterness.

Tea Type: Different teas have unique optimal steeping times. Black teas, known for their bold profiles, usually require 3-5 minutes. Green and white teas, with their delicate nature, are best steeped for 2-4 minutes. Herbal blends, often composed of various dried herbs and flowers, can range from 5 to 10 minutes depending on the ingredients.

Leaf Size: Coarser leaves steep faster due to reduced surface area contact with water. Finely ground teas or matcha powder, for instance, may require shorter times (2-3 minutes) compared to larger leaf teas which might need 4-6 minutes.

Water Quality: The mineral content of water affects taste. Hard water, rich in minerals, may require slightly longer steeping times. Conversely, softer water can extract more quickly. Reverse osmosis or distilled water is ideal for achieving consistent results across different tea types.

Personal Preference: Taste is subjective. Experiment to find your preferred steeping time. Some enjoy the full-bodied flavors of longer steeps, while others prefer lighter, more delicate brews.
